Loneliness and isolation are common challenges for older adults, particularly for those living alone. Our companionship care services in Swansea, Llanelli, Neath and Port Talbot are designed to provide emotional support and genuine human connection. This service is ideal for anyone who may not need personal or medical care but would benefit from friendly, regular social interaction and a helping hand.
Unlike traditional home care, companionship care focuses on conversation, shared activities, and time spent together. Whether it’s enjoying a walk, sharing meals, going shopping or attending appointments, our carers are here not just as support workers, but as trusted companions.
We personalise every visit to suit your preferences, providing emotional support, encouraging independence, and helping with light daily tasks like meal prep, hobbies or light housekeeping — all in the comfort of home.

FAQ
What does a companionship carer actually do?
They spend quality time with clients — chatting, sharing hobbies, assisting with outings, helping around the house and generally offering friendly company.
Can this service include trips out or help getting to appointments?
Yes, our carers can accompany clients to medical appointments, the shops, local events, or simply out for a walk and fresh air.
Is companionship care only for elderly people?
While it’s most commonly used by older adults, anyone who feels isolated or in need of social support may benefit. We’ll tailor our care to individual needs.
